What a weekend, folks. Some of this is unbelievable, but I swear this is nothing but the truth....

J.L., of the Ottawa Valley Land Rover Owners, went out for a bit of 4x4-ing Friday, with a local club member's 88" Rover, (aquarover winner Keith Elliot), following me along. We brought a guy from work and his girlfriend along as well, they were riding in the back of the 109". We went out around his house, deep in the woods behind Ottawa.

Basically, we went snowmobile trail riding, and it got a little messy. "Valdy" was feeling particularly adventurous, and when a chance arose to ford a three-foot-deep stream, I basically put on a crazy face and charged.

I was looking for a little project to work on over the winter and I found what I thought I was looking for in an ad in the Atlantic British classifieds. "A 1960 Series II, Needs work. Best Offer."

I called and the somewhat relieved voice on the other end of the phone told me I could have the car for free if I would just come and pick it up that very weekend. As this was solidly within my price range, I agreed immediately.

If you put a record on a record player (or a CD, if you're under 30) and spun it slowly you would notice that the outside travels a much farther distance than the inside. This is essentially what happens when you drive around a corner in your vehicle; the outside wheels must turn faster and travel farther than the inside wheels.

This difference is accommodated by the differential gears in your vehicle's axle housings. Without a "diff", your inside wheels would creak and groan trying to keep up, and you'd wind up replacing your axle shafts about as often as you change your oil.
